What makes Keuka Lake wines different from other Finger Lakes wines?
Keuka Lake's unique Y-shape creates multiple distinct shoreline exposures, which means vineyards here experience varied sun angles and wind patterns. That diversity tends to produce grapes with a different flavor profile than those grown on the more linear lakes like Seneca or Cayuga.
